Wasim Jaffer feels Shubman Gill is playing too defensive

Wasim Jaffer

Wasim Jaffer said that Jaiswal will bat with aggressive intent, and I feel Shubman Gill is being a bit too defensive.

Wasim Jaffer ahead of 4th T20I vs WI

“We have spoken about how important it is for the openers to get off to a good start in the powerplay and give players like Suryakumar Yadav and Tilak Varma a good platform. But they won’t be worried about it as they will know they need to show intent straightaway,” Jaffer told ESPNcricinfo

“Jaiswal will bat with aggressive intent, and I feel Shubman Gill is being a bit too defensive. If he gets 2-3 good shots straightaway then that could make a huge difference,” he added.

Wasim Jaffer further added that

“There needs to be a bit of homework done. This is a high-scoring ground and execution needs to be spot-on. It seems like Arshdeep is trying too many things but he is not being able to execute it. So even if he can stop 2-3 boundaries at crucial stages, it could prove to make a massive difference in the game. So he will need to execute well,” the 45-year-old Wasim Jaffer added.

The last two T20I matches of the series will happen back to back in the United States of America. This weekend would be enjoyable for the cricket fans. The series is led by West Indies 2-1 in the five-match series. Hardik Pandya faced much backlash due to finishing the match instead of giving Tilak Varma a chance to complete his fifty.
